is_trivially_assignable-Klasse
Testet, ob ein Wert des From
-Typs einem To
-Typ trivial zugewiesen werden kann.
Syntax
template <class To, class From>
struct is_trivially_assignable;
Parameter
To
Der Typ des Objekts, das die Zuweisung empfängt.
From
Der Typ des Objekts, das den Wert bereitstellt.
Hinweise
Der Ausdruck declval<To>() = declval<From>()
muss wohlgeformt sein, und es muss für den Compiler bekannt sein, dass er keine nicht trivialen Vorgänge benötigt. From
und To
müssen beide vollständige Typen sein, void
, oder Arrays mit unbekannter Grenze.
Anforderungen
Header:<type_traits>
Namespace: std
Siehe auch
Feedback
https://aka.ms/ContentUserFeedback.
Bald verfügbar: Im Laufe des Jahres 2024 werden wir GitHub-Issues stufenweise als Feedbackmechanismus für Inhalte abbauen und durch ein neues Feedbacksystem ersetzen. Weitere Informationen finden Sie unterFeedback senden und anzeigen für